Re: Looking for opinions on following books
Dancing in the skies is very good in my opinion.
Tony tell his story about the adventure to get to wartime England from Iceland. The tests at the RAF recruiting office and up to the day at discharging center after the war. He flew Spits with 111 squadron and the story evolves as much in the air as on the ground. Later he also flew Mustangs with 65 squadron. |
